ManageEngine Mobile Device Manager Plus features and specs

  • Comprehensive Device Management
    ManageEngine MDM Plus offers comprehensive device management capabilities, including app management, security management, and device tracking, making it suitable for diverse enterprise needs.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    Supports multiple operating systems including iOS, Android, and Windows, enabling seamless management of a diverse fleet of devices.
  • Remote Troubleshooting
    Provides remote control and troubleshooting features, allowing IT teams to resolve issues promptly without needing physical access to the device.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    Features an intuitive and user-friendly interface which simplifies the process of device management and reduces the learning curve.
  • Cost-Effective
    Offers competitive pricing with a wide range of features that provide good value for money, especially for small to medium-sized businesses.
  • Scalability
    Easily scalable to manage a growing number of devices, making it a good long-term solution for businesses expecting growth.
  • Enhanced Security Features
    Includes robust security features like remote wipe, encryption, and compliance management to ensure that enterprise data is protected.

Possible disadvantages of ManageEngine Mobile Device Manager Plus

  • Initial Setup Complexity
    The initial setup process can be complex and time-consuming, requiring substantial IT expertise to configure correctly.
  • Limited Advanced Analytics
    Lacks some advanced analytics and reporting features compared to some competitors, potentially limiting insights for highly data-driven organizations.
  • Performance Issues
    Some users have reported occasional performance issues, such as slow response times or glitches, which can affect productivity.
  • Customer Support
    While the company offers various support options, some users have felt that the responsiveness and effectiveness of customer support could be improved.
  • Feature Integration
    Integration with other enterprise systems and software might require additional configuration and can sometimes be challenging to implement smoothly.

Analysis of ManageEngine Mobile Device Manager Plus

Overall verdict

  • ManageEngine Mobile Device Manager Plus is generally regarded as a solid choice for mobile device management, especially for organizations looking for an all-in-one solution that balances functionality and ease of use.

Why this product is good

  • ManageEngine Mobile Device Manager Plus is considered a good solution because it offers a comprehensive feature set for managing mobile devices. It supports device management across multiple platforms including iOS, Android, and Windows. The tool provides robust security features, application management, and remote troubleshooting abilities. Additionally, its user-friendly interface and scalability make it suitable for businesses of various sizes. The solution is backed by strong customer support and regular updates to ensure it meets the evolving needs of mobile device management.

Recommended for

    This solution is recommended for small to medium-sized businesses as well as large enterprises that require a reliable and cost-effective mobile device management solution. It's ideal for IT departments that need to manage a diverse array of devices across different operating systems.
